Why are municipal bonds more attractive to high income investors than other investors?

Why are municipal bonds more attractive to high income investors than other investors?

Municipal bonds generate tax-free income and therefore pay lower interest rates than taxable bonds. Investors who anticipate a significant drop in their marginal income-tax rate may be better served by the higher yield available from taxable bonds.

What characteristic makes municipal bonds especially attractive to high income investors?

Munis can be especially attractive to high-income investors because their interest payments are exempt from federal income taxes, as well as from state income taxes if investors live in the state where the bonds were issued.

Is investing in municipal bonds a good idea?

The interest rate paid on muni bonds is generally lower than rates for corporate bonds. You need to determine which deal has the better real return. On the plus side, highly-rated municipal bonds are generally very safe investments compared to almost any other investment.

Why might an investor choose to buy bonds rather than stocks?

Bonds tend to be less volatile and less risky than stocks, and when held to maturity can offer more stable and consistent returns. Interest rates on bonds often tend to be higher than savings rates at banks, on CDs, or in money market accounts.

How do bonds appreciate?

Savings bonds are sold at a discount and do not pay regular interest. Instead, as they mature, they increase in value until they reach full face value at maturity. The time to maturity for savings bonds will depend on which series issue is owned.

How might an investor benefit from investing in a Bond?

Investors buy bonds because: They provide a predictable income stream. Typically, bonds pay interest twice a year. If the bonds are held to maturity, bondholders get back the entire principal, so bonds are a way to preserve capital while investing.
